監(jiān)理公司管理系統(tǒng) | 工程企業(yè)管理系統(tǒng) | OA系統(tǒng) | ERP系統(tǒng) | 造價咨詢管理系統(tǒng) | 工程設(shè)計管理系統(tǒng) | 簽約案例 | 購買價格 | 在線試用 | 手機APP | 產(chǎn)品資料
X 關(guān)閉

開源oa辦公自動化系統(tǒng)的源代碼框架

申請免費試用、咨詢電話:400-8352-114

  開源的OA辦公自動化系統(tǒng),主要要求靈活流程圖配置的話,國外開源最強大的是ProcessMaker,但是不容易上手玩得轉(zhuǎn),需要一定的學(xué)習(xí)能力。目前國內(nèi)OA市場上產(chǎn)品種類繁多,但是好像大部分的產(chǎn)品都對功能模塊有限制,很難做到全部開源。

  (想要了解更多知識,請點擊:oa辦公自動化系統(tǒng)

  一般傳統(tǒng)的OA辦公產(chǎn)品會控制其源代碼的開放,這樣一來,如果用戶要對已有的OA系統(tǒng)進行二次開發(fā),只能繼續(xù)由現(xiàn)有OA系統(tǒng)的開發(fā)者提供服務(wù)。

  那么現(xiàn)在很多的OA平臺擁有流程管理、門戶管理、信息管理、數(shù)據(jù)管理和服務(wù)管理五大核心能力。用戶可以直接使用平臺已有功能進行信息信息化建設(shè),平臺提供了完整的用戶管理,權(quán)限管理,流程和信息管理體系,并且提供了大量的開發(fā)組件和開箱即用的應(yīng)用,可以大大減化企業(yè)信息化建設(shè)成本和業(yè)務(wù)應(yīng)用開發(fā)難度。

  一、平臺型的OA系統(tǒng)主要的功能模塊有:

  1、流程管理:全功能流程引擎?;谌蝿?wù)驅(qū)動,開放式服務(wù)驅(qū)動,高靈活性、擴展性,事件定義豐富。包含人工、自動、拆分、合并、并行、定時、服務(wù)調(diào)用、子流程等功能。應(yīng)用場景豐富,可輕松實現(xiàn)公文、合同、項目管理等復(fù)雜工作流應(yīng)用。

OA自動化管理軟件.png

  2、信息管理:具有權(quán)限控制能力的內(nèi)容管理平臺。支持自定義欄目、分類,表格,表單,多級權(quán)限系統(tǒng),能輕松實現(xiàn)知識管理、通知公司、規(guī)章制度、文件管理等內(nèi)容發(fā)布系統(tǒng)。

  3、門戶管理:具體可視化表單編輯的,支持HTML直接導(dǎo)入的,支持各類數(shù)據(jù)源,外部應(yīng)用集成能力的,所見即所得的門戶管理平臺。適用于實現(xiàn)企業(yè)信息化門戶系統(tǒng),可以輕松結(jié)合OA提供的認證設(shè)置與其他系統(tǒng)進行單點認證集成。

  4、數(shù)據(jù)中心:可以通過配置輕松實現(xiàn)數(shù)據(jù)透視圖展示,數(shù)據(jù)統(tǒng)計、數(shù)據(jù)可視化圖表開發(fā)等等功能。

  5、移動辦公支持安卓和蘋果手機APP辦公,支持與企業(yè)微信和釘釘集成,支持企業(yè)私有化微信部署?,F(xiàn)在所有開源的OA辦公系統(tǒng)都是用java實現(xiàn)的,但是開源的是沒有的,好的都是不開源的。

  除了以上的功能模塊以外,開源的OA還提供如考勤管理、日程管理、會議管理、腦圖管理、便簽、云文件、企業(yè)社區(qū)、執(zhí)行力管理等開箱即用的應(yīng)用供企業(yè)選擇。

  還具有以下的特點:

  1、代碼全部開源,開發(fā)者可以下載源碼進行任意,編譯成自己的信息化平臺。

  2、平臺全功能免費,無任何功能和人數(shù)限制。

  3、 支持私有化部署,下載軟件安裝包后可以安裝在自己的服務(wù)器上,數(shù)據(jù)更安全。

  4、隨時隨地辦公,平臺支持兼容HTML5的瀏覽器,并且提供了原生的IOS/Android應(yīng)用,并且支持釘釘和企業(yè)微信集成。

  5、高可擴展性,用戶通過簡單的學(xué)習(xí)后,可以自定義配置門戶、流程應(yīng)用、內(nèi)容管理應(yīng)用

  二、從上面的OA的功能應(yīng)用上來說,可以把OA劃分為五部分

  第一部分:內(nèi)部信息發(fā)布平臺。往往包括公告、通知、新聞發(fā)布等功能;

  第二部分:內(nèi)部溝通平臺。包括內(nèi)部短信、手機短信、內(nèi)部郵件、外部郵件、內(nèi)部論壇等功能;

  第三部分:行政辦公管理平臺。這里面包含的功能就比較多,像比較常用的辦公用品管理、車輛管理、會議管理、檔案管理等等;

  第四部分:文檔規(guī)范化管理。在OA里可以分為個人文件管理和公共文件管理,既然是規(guī)范劃管理,這一塊的權(quán)限就會劃分的特別明確;

  第五部分:工作流程自動化。工作流程是OA的核心,沒有工作流程的OA就不是OA,OA中的工作流程完全取代傳統(tǒng)辦公中的紙質(zhì)流程,讓流程更加規(guī)范化,提高流程流轉(zhuǎn)、審批效率。

  三、那么針對于開源的OA系統(tǒng)來說,是如何考慮安全性的?

  開發(fā)語言:系統(tǒng)采用Java 語言開發(fā),具有卓越的通用性、高效性、平臺移植性和安全性。

  分層設(shè)計:數(shù)據(jù)庫層,數(shù)據(jù)訪問層,業(yè)務(wù)邏輯層,展示層,層次清楚,低耦合,各層必須通過接口才能接入并進行參數(shù)校驗,如:在展示層不可直接操作數(shù)據(jù)庫),保證數(shù)據(jù)操作的安全。

  雙重驗證:用戶表單提交雙驗證,包括服務(wù)器端驗證及客戶端驗證,防止用戶通過瀏覽器惡意修改,跳過客戶端驗證操作數(shù)據(jù)庫。

  安全編碼:用戶表單提交所有數(shù)據(jù),在服務(wù)器端都進行安全編碼,防止用戶提交非法腳本及SQL注入獲取敏感數(shù)據(jù)等,確保數(shù)據(jù)安全。

  密碼加密:登錄用戶密碼進行SHA1散列加密,此加密方法是不可逆的。保證密文泄露后的安全問題。

  強制訪問:系統(tǒng)對所有管理端鏈接都進行用戶身份權(quán)限驗證,防止用戶直接填寫url進行訪問。

  從上可知,通過開源的OA辦公APP軟件的二次開發(fā)能夠很好的滿足最終用戶的個性化需求,泛普協(xié)同OA更專注于提供一體化、精簡的解決方案。 真正開源免費,擴展性強,支持二次開發(fā),滿足用戶更多需求。 提升軟件的實用性和用戶滿意度,從而達到軟件的最佳應(yīng)用效果。

發(fā)布:2011-11-12 20:19    編輯:泛普軟件 · zhangyan    [打印此頁]    [關(guān)閉]
OA軟件研發(fā)
聯(lián)系方式

成都公司:成都市成華區(qū)建設(shè)南路160號1層9號

重慶公司:重慶市江北區(qū)紅旗河溝華創(chuàng)商務(wù)大廈18樓

咨詢:400-8352-114

加微信,免費獲取試用系統(tǒng)

QQ在線咨詢

泛普OA開源其他應(yīng)用

OA設(shè)計 OA系統(tǒng)測試 OA平臺 OA定制 OA開源 OA代碼(源碼) OA方案 OA培訓(xùn) OA破解 OA下載 OA購買 OA數(shù)據(jù)庫 OA系統(tǒng)界面設(shè)計 泛普OA新功能開發(fā)